Quality Assessment: Below Average Fundamentals

As of 05 April 2026, Indo Farm Equipment Ltd’s quality grade is classified as below average. The company’s long-term fundamental strength remains weak, with an average Return on Equity (ROE) of just 4.39%. This modest ROE suggests limited efficiency in generating profits from shareholders’ equity. Furthermore, the company’s net sales have grown at a sluggish annual rate of 2.90% over the past five years, while operating profit has increased by only 4.91% annually during the same period. These figures point to a lack of robust growth momentum, which is a critical consideration for investors seeking sustainable earnings expansion.

Valuation: Expensive Relative to Fundamentals

Despite the subdued growth and profitability metrics, the stock trades at a relatively expensive valuation. The Price to Book Value ratio stands at 1.2, which is high given the company’s weak fundamental performance. This valuation premium may reflect market expectations of future improvement or other factors, but it also raises concerns about the stock’s risk-reward balance. Notably, while Indo Farm Equipment Ltd’s profits have risen by 67% over the past year, the stock price has declined by 26.25% during the same period, indicating a disconnect between earnings growth and market sentiment.

Financial Trend: Positive but Insufficient to Offset Other Concerns

The financial grade for Indo Farm Equipment Ltd is positive, reflecting recent improvements in profitability. The company’s earnings growth over the last year is a bright spot amid otherwise challenging conditions. However, this positive financial trend has not translated into share price appreciation, as the stock has delivered negative returns across multiple time frames. For instance, the stock has declined by 40.48% year-to-date and by 47.69% over the past six months. These figures highlight the market’s cautious stance despite improving financials.

Technicals: Bearish Momentum

From a technical perspective, the stock exhibits bearish characteristics. The technical grade is bearish, reflecting downward price trends and weak market participation. The stock’s performance over the last three months has been particularly poor, with a decline of 43.23%. This negative momentum is compounded by falling institutional investor participation, which has decreased by 0.8% in the previous quarter. Institutional investors currently hold only 4.32% of the company’s shares, a relatively low level that may indicate limited confidence from sophisticated market participants.
